How can I make dovetail joints by hand?

To make dovetail joints by hand, you will need a dovetail saw, chisels, marking gauge, and a mallet. Start by marking out the tails on one piece of wood and the pins on the other. Use the dovetail saw to carefully cut along the marked lines. Then, use the chisels to remove the waste wood and create the angled edges of the joints. Finally, test the fit of the joints together and make any necessary adjustments for a snug fit.

Is a lap joint as strong as a dovetail joint?

A lap joint is generally not as strong as a dovetail joint. Dovetail joints provide superior resistance to pulling apart due to their interlocking design, making them ideal for applications like drawer construction. In contrast, lap joints are simpler and easier to create but lack the same level of mechanical strength and stability. Therefore, while lap joints can be effective for certain applications, dovetail joints are typically preferred for strength and durability.

How do dovetail ratios impact the strength and durability of woodworking joints?

Dovetail ratios impact the strength and durability of woodworking joints by determining the amount of surface area in contact between the pieces being joined. A higher dovetail ratio typically results in a stronger and more durable joint due to increased contact area and interlocking design.
